pic的可编程控制器的定义是什么
-
可编程控制器(Programmable Logic Controller,简称PLC)是一种用于工业自动化控制的数字电子设备,它能够根据预先编写的程序对输入信号进行处理,并根据程序中的逻辑关系来控制输出信号的状态。PLC是现代工业自动化系统中的重要组成部分,广泛应用于工厂、机械设备、输配电系统等领域。
PLC的定义主要包括以下几个方面:
-
数字电子设备:PLC是一种基于数字电子技术的控制设备,它采用数字信号进行输入和输出,并通过内部的数字电路和逻辑元件进行信号处理和控制。
-
可编程性:PLC的核心特点是可编程性,用户可以通过编写程序来定义控制逻辑和行为。通常使用特定的编程语言,如Ladder Diagram(梯形图)、Function Block Diagram(功能块图)或Structured Text(结构化文本)等。
-
工业自动化控制:PLC广泛应用于工业自动化领域,用于控制和监测生产过程中的各种设备和系统。它可以处理来自传感器的输入信号,根据程序逻辑来控制执行器的输出信号,实现对生产过程的自动化控制。
-
灵活性和可扩展性:PLC具有较高的灵活性和可扩展性,可以根据实际需求进行编程和配置。用户可以根据需要增加或更改输入输出模块,扩展控制功能。
-
可靠性和稳定性:PLC采用可靠的硬件和软件设计,具有较高的可靠性和稳定性。它可以在恶劣的工作环境下长时间稳定运行,保证工业生产的连续性和安全性。
总结起来,可编程控制器(PLC)是一种用于工业自动化控制的数字电子设备,具有可编程性、灵活性和可扩展性,可以根据预先编写的程序对输入信号进行处理,并根据程序中的逻辑关系来控制输出信号的状态,广泛应用于工厂、机械设备、输配电系统等领域。
1年前 -
-
可编程控制器(Programmable Logic Controller,简称PLC)是一种用于自动化控制系统的电子设备,用于监测输入信号、执行特定的逻辑功能并控制输出设备的操作。PLC通常用于工业控制系统中,用于控制和监控机械、设备和过程。PLC具有可编程性、灵活性和可靠性等特点,广泛应用于工业生产中的自动化控制领域。
以下是关于PLC的几个重要定义和特点:
-
可编程性:PLC具有可编程的特性,可以通过编写程序来定义输入信号的处理逻辑和输出设备的控制操作。程序通常使用类似于Ladder Logic(梯形图)的图形化编程语言进行编写。
-
输入/输出(I/O):PLC通过输入模块接收来自传感器、开关和其他外部设备的信号,并通过输出模块控制执行器、电动机和其他外部设备的操作。这些输入和输出模块可以根据需要进行扩展和配置。
-
逻辑功能:PLC通过执行逻辑功能来处理输入信号并控制输出设备。逻辑功能可以包括数字逻辑门、计数器、定时器、比较器等。通过组合和配置这些逻辑功能,可以实现复杂的控制和监测功能。
-
灵活性:PLC具有灵活性,可以根据需要进行重新编程和重新配置。这意味着可以在不更换硬件的情况下修改控制逻辑,从而适应不同的生产需求和工艺变化。
-
可靠性:PLC通常具有高度可靠性,能够在恶劣的工业环境下稳定运行。它们通常具有防尘、防水、耐高温等特性,并且能够抵抗电磁干扰和其他干扰因素。
总的来说,可编程控制器是一种用于自动化控制系统的电子设备,通过编写程序来处理输入信号并控制输出设备的操作。它具有可编程性、灵活性和可靠性等特点,广泛应用于工业生产中的自动化控制领域。
1年前 -
-
pic是可编程控制器(Programmable Intelligent Controller)的简称。它是一种基于微处理器的可编程控制设备,用于实现自动化控制系统中的逻辑运算、数据处理、输入输出等功能。pic可编程控制器具有高度灵活的编程能力,可以根据用户的需求进行程序的编写和修改,以实现不同的控制逻辑。
pic可编程控制器通常由以下几个主要部分组成:
-
中央处理器(CPU):负责执行程序,进行逻辑运算和数据处理。CPU是pic控制器的核心部件,其性能和功能的优劣直接影响到控制器的整体性能。
-
存储器:用于存储程序和数据。包括可编程只读存储器(PROM)、随机存取存储器(RAM)和闪存等。PROM用于存储程序,RAM用于存储数据,闪存用于存储程序和数据的备份。
-
输入/输出(I/O)模块:用于与外部设备进行数据交换。包括数字输入/输出模块(DI/DO)和模拟输入/输出模块(AI/AO)等。DI/DO模块用于处理数字信号,AI/AO模块用于处理模拟信号。
-
通信接口:用于与上位机或其他设备进行通信。通信接口可以支持串行通信、以太网通信等多种通信方式,以实现与其他设备的数据交换和远程监控。
pic可编程控制器的编程方式通常有以下几种:
-
Ladder Diagram(梯形图):类似于电气控制的传统梯形图,使用梯形图编程语言进行逻辑运算和数据处理。
-
Structured Text(结构化文本):类似于高级编程语言,使用结构化文本编程语言进行程序的编写和调试。
-
Function Block Diagram(功能块图):使用功能块图编程语言进行程序的编写和调试。
pic可编程控制器的操作流程通常包括以下几个步骤:
-
确定控制需求:根据实际控制需求,确定pic控制器的输入信号和输出信号,以及需要实现的控制逻辑。
-
编写程序:根据控制需求,使用合适的编程方式编写程序。可以使用梯形图、结构化文本或功能块图等编程语言进行程序的编写。
-
下载程序:将编写好的程序下载到pic控制器中,以实现控制逻辑的执行。
-
调试程序:对下载到pic控制器中的程序进行调试,确保程序的正确性和稳定性。
-
运行控制:启动pic控制器,使其按照程序中定义的控制逻辑进行运行。实时监控控制器的运行状态,并根据需要进行相应的调整和优化。
总之,pic可编程控制器是一种基于微处理器的可编程控制设备,具有灵活的编程能力,可以根据用户的需求进行程序的编写和修改,以实现不同的控制逻辑。它的操作流程包括确定控制需求、编写程序、下载程序、调试程序和运行控制等步骤。
1年前 -